Ben Mendelsohn Is The Epitome Of Anxiety

After enjoying an extended American coming out party with brief but crucial roles in Girls, The Dark Knight Rises, Killing Them Softly and The Place Beyond The Pines, Ben Mendelsohn plays his most abstract role yet: anxiety. The reinvigorated Aussie actor most likely to play a supporting criminal underling in a stained blue wife-beater hisses and harasses as the disquieting sense of dread we all feel at some point in our lives through a simple but effective video campaign for magnanimous Aussie mental health organisation Beyond Blue. The message is simple: 1 in 4 of us experiences anxiety but most just aren’t aware of it. The solution? Be honest with yourself and those around you, seek help and face it head on.
